Dele Alli accepts violent conduct charge

Dele Alli admits a charge of violent conduct, which is likely to see him miss Tottenham Hotspur's last three Premier League matches.

Tottenham Hotspur midfielder Dele Alli has seemingly played his last match of the season after he accepted a Football Association charge of violent conduct.

English football's governing body announced yesterday that the 20-year-old had been cited for allegedly punching West Bromwich Albion's Claudio Yacob during the encounter at White Hart Lane on Monday night.

The PFA Young Player of the Year was given 24 hours to respond and rather than contest the charge, he has decided to plead guilty to the offence.

The punishment for such an act is ordinarily three games, which if enforced, will rule Alli out of Tottenham's three remaining fixtures of 2015-16 against Chelsea, Southampton and Newcastle United.

The youngster has scored 10 goals and assisted a further nine from his 28 Premier League starts this term.
